Ichabod
Bowerman was born circa 1795. He was the son of
David Bowerman and
Catherine Bartlett.
Ichabod married
Anna Stevenson circa 1829 in Ontario, Canada. It has also been reported that Ichabod married
Elizabeth Stebbings, but no evidence has been found to substantiate this claim.
Research Note: Many current website genealogies report that Ichabod Bowerman married Elizabeth Stebbings, and yet provide no substantiation or evidences to support it. Current research by members of this group have uncovered the following references, which would dispute this information:
The parents of Sarah Catherine Bowerman are named as Ichabod and Annie in her marriage record:
Parks, George, Age: 30, Birth Place: Burleigh, Residence: South Norwich Township, Father: Alexander Parks Mother: Hannah Parks
Spouse: Bowerman, Catharine, Age: 24, Birth Place: South Norwich Township, Residence: South Norwich Township, Father: Ichabod Bowerman, Mother: Annie Bowerman
Marriage Date: 1/28/1861, Marriage Place: Dereham Township, County: Oxford [Ontario Marriage Index, 1858-1869; Microfilm Roll: 1030062]
The Ontario death registration for Sarah Catherine (Bowerman) Parks provides us with the full maiden name of her mother:
Sarah Parkes, died 15 March 1917, aged 80 years, 9 months and 15 days. Born South Norwich, widow, parents Ichabod Bowerman and Anna Stevenson. Cause of death was old age and heart failure. Dr. Bennett of Tillsonburg attended and the informant was John Cooper. Died Lot 14, Concession 11 South Norwich. Buried Pine Street Cemetery, Otterville. Registered in South Norwich Township, Oxford County, Ontario. [Ontario Death Registration # 24073 - 1917]
A. C. Bowerman's Manuscript mentions that Ichabod died in Norwich, Ontario, Canada. As he also names Ichabod's parents in this manuscript, the new data is being adopted until records are located to prove otherwise. A copy of Ichabod's Will is held by Gordon Bowerman and attempts will be made to obtain a copy of it. Ichabod Bowerman died on 10 May 1874 in Norwich, Oxford Co., Ontario, Canada.
